Tata Motors has achieved yet another remarkable feat with the Harrier EV; it scored a five-star rating in the BNCAP crash tests for both adult as well as child occupant protection, registering the highest score for adult occupant protection for a Tata model to date in the process.
The Harrier EV scored a full 32 out of 32 points in adult occupant protection. In comparison, it managed to score 45 out of 49 points for child occupant protection. This crash test rating applies to all variants – Adventure, Adventure S, Fearless+, and Empowered across the 65kWh, 75kWh, and 75kWh QWD derivatives.

The variant tested by BNCAP was the Empowered+ 75 kWh single-motor and Empowered+ 75 kWh dual-motor models, which come equipped with features like ABS with EBD, 6-Airbags, hill descent control, traction control, tyre pressure monitoring system, HHC, VDC, seatbelt reminder system, speed alert system, rollover mitigation, and AVAS as standard.
